gpt4 book ai didi

python - 通过 bash 脚本和 pip 在虚拟环境中安装 python 包

转载 作者:塔克拉玛干 更新时间:2023-11-02 23:51:15 24 4
gpt4 key购买 nike

澄清一下,我已经阅读了这些问题:

How to source virtualenv activate in a Bash script

How to activate python virtual environment by shell script

Activating virtualenv in Bash script not working

Bash: How _best_ to include other scripts?

我的目标是创建一个脚本,该脚本将使用(最好)bash 脚本在虚拟环境中通过 pip 自动安装多个(大约 27 个)python 包。

到目前为止,我在 bash 脚本中尝试过:

source env/bin/activate
pip install numpy Scipy ez_setup

还有

activate() {
. ../.env/bin/activate
}

activate
pip install numpy Scipy ez_setup

两者都不行。考虑到它必须作为更大的 bash(或 python)脚本的一部分可执行,解决此问题的最佳方法是什么?

最佳答案

更新:所以我想通了我的问题。我的解决方案是强制脚本从正确的 pip 目录中提取

/env/bin/pip install numpy Scipy ez_setup

第二部分是将安装说明分解为每一行,因为注册表未正确更新。

关于python - 通过 bash 脚本和 pip 在虚拟环境中安装 python 包,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31013136/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com